//! Client which makes jsonrpc requests via HTTP to the `peach-dyndns-server` API which runs on the peach-vps.
|
|
//! Note this is the one service in peach-lib which makes requests to an external server off of the local device.
|
|
//!
|
|
//! If the requests are successful, dyndns configurations are saved locally on the PeachCloud device,
|
|
//! which are then used by the peach-dyndns-cronjob to update the dynamic IP using nsupdate.
|
|
//!
|
|
//! There is also one function in this file, dyndns_update_ip, which doesn't interact with the jsonrpc server.
|
|
//! This function uses nsupdate to actually update dns records directly.
|
|
//!
|
|
//! The domain for dyndns updates is stored in /var/lib/peachcloud/config.yml
|
|
//! The tsig key for authenticating the updates is stored in /var/lib/peachcloud/peach-dyndns/tsig.key

/// Reads dyndns configurations from config.yml
|
|
/// and then uses nsupdate to update the IP address for the configured domain
|
|
pub fn dyndns_update_ip() -> Result<bool, PeachError> {
|
|
info!("Running dyndns_update_ip");
|
|
let peach_config = load_peach_config()?;
|
|
info!(
|
|
"Using config:
|
|
dyn_tsig_key_path: {:?}
|
|
dyn_domain: {:?}
|
|
dyn_dns_server_address: {:?}
|
|
dyn_enabled: {:?}
|
|
",
|
|
peach_config.dyn_tsig_key_path,
|
|
peach_config.dyn_domain,
|
|
peach_config.dyn_dns_server_address,
|
|
peach_config.dyn_enabled,
|
|
);
|
|
if !peach_config.dyn_enabled {
|
|
info!("dyndns is not enabled, not updating");
|
|
Ok(false)
|
|
} else {
|
|
// call nsupdate passing appropriate configs
|
|
let mut nsupdate_command = Command::new("/usr/bin/nsupdate")
|
|
.arg("-k")
|
|
.arg(&peach_config.dyn_tsig_key_path)
|
|
.arg("-v")
|
|
.stdin(Stdio::piped())
|
|
.spawn()?;
|
|
// pass nsupdate commands via stdin
|
|
let public_ip_address = get_public_ip_address()?;
|
|
info!("found public ip address: {}", public_ip_address);
|
|
let ns_commands = format!(
|
|
"
|
|
server {NAMESERVER}
|
|
zone {ZONE}
|
|
update delete {DOMAIN} A
|
|
update add {DOMAIN} 30 A {PUBLIC_IP_ADDRESS}
|
|
send",
|
|
NAMESERVER = "ns.peachcloud.org",
|
|
ZONE = peach_config.dyn_domain,
|
|
DOMAIN = peach_config.dyn_domain,
|
|
PUBLIC_IP_ADDRESS = public_ip_address,
|
|
);
|
|
let mut nsupdate_stdin = nsupdate_command.stdin.take().ok_or(PeachError::NsUpdate {
|
|
msg: "unable to capture stdin handle for `nsupdate` command".to_string(),
|
|
})?;
|
|
write!(nsupdate_stdin, "{}", ns_commands).map_err(|source| PeachError::Write {
|
|
source,
|
|
path: peach_config.dyn_tsig_key_path.to_string(),
|
|
})?;
|
|
let nsupdate_output = nsupdate_command.wait_with_output()?;
|
|
info!("nsupdate output: {:?}", nsupdate_output);
|
|
// We only return a successful result if nsupdate was successful
|
|
if nsupdate_output.status.success() {
|
|
info!("nsupdate succeeded, returning ok");
|
|
// log a timestamp that the update was successful
|
|
log_successful_nsupdate()?;
|
|
// return true
|
|
Ok(true)
|
|
} else {
|
|
info!("nsupdate failed, returning error");
|
|
let err_msg = String::from_utf8(nsupdate_output.stdout)?;
|
|
Err(PeachError::NsUpdate { msg: err_msg })
|
|
}
|
|
}
|
|
}
